What is Automatic License Plate Recognition?
Understanding ALPR Technology
Automatic license plate recognition (ALPR) is a computer vision technology that uses optical character recognition (OCR) to read vehicle license plates. Cameras equipped with ALPR systems capture images of passing vehicles and convert the plate data into text. This data is then stored or cross-referenced with law enforcement or municipal databases in real-time.
These systems can function in varying conditions—day or night, moving or stationary vehicles—and are commonly used on highways, toll booths, parking lots, and access control points.

The Role of Enforcement Cameras in Traffic Safety
What Are Enforcement Cameras?
Enforcement cameras are surveillance tools used to capture evidence of traffic violations such as speeding, running red lights, and unauthorized lane usage. Unlike standard CCTV, enforcement cameras are programmed to detect specific traffic infractions and automatically trigger image or video recording of the incident.
These cameras are typically integrated with ALPR systems to link violations directly to vehicle owners via license plate data.
Types of Enforcement Cameras
- Red light cameras – Capture vehicles that cross intersections after the signal turns red.
- Speed cameras – Detect and record vehicles exceeding speed limits using radar or laser sensors.
- Bus lane cameras – Monitor dedicated lanes for unauthorized usage.
- Box junction enforcement – Identify vehicles blocking intersections or violating traffic box rules.

Frequently Asked Questions
Q1: What is the main use of automatic license plate recognition?
ALPR is used to identify vehicles in real-time for traffic enforcement, toll collection, access control, and crime prevention.
Q2: Are enforcement cameras legally admissible in court?
Yes, in many jurisdictions, enforcement camera footage is considered legal evidence for issuing citations or prosecuting traffic offenses.
Q3: Can ALPR systems recognize plates in bad weather?
Modern ALPR systems use infrared and AI-assisted recognition to function effectively in low-light and adverse weather conditions.
Q4: What happens to the data collected by these systems?
Data may be stored temporarily or longer-term, depending on local privacy laws. It is typically used for enforcement, investigation, or urban planning.
